Background
  • A cryptographer interested in proposing theoretically grounded solutions for problems inspired from the real world. Recently, focused on exploring the feasibility and infeasibility of cryptographic notions equipped with quantum capabilities. Specific research areas include unclonable cryptography, quantum pseudorandomness, and watermarking generative AI content.
